Account Management Expert
Allstate
• Own the end-to-end management of a key partner account, ensuring long-term health, growth, and success • Build strong, collaborative relationships with internal teams (operations, marketing, finance, compliance, legal, and field partners) • Serve as the primary point of contact for day-to-day issue resolution, leveraging deep automotive F&I expertise and knowledge of Allstate Dealer Services offerings • Lead quarterly business reviews, including preparation, facilitation, and follow-up action planning • Drive account growth through organic expansion initiatives and identification of new business opportunities • Develop, coordinate, and evolve reporting and analytics to meet changing business needs • Partner with internal brand, compliance, and legal teams to manage and execute partner marketing initiatives • Translate partner goals and objectives into actionable strategies that increase profitability and customer satisfaction • Oversee contract compliance and manage negotiations related to changes, KPIs, and performance outcomes • Support financial forecasting and modeling, ensuring alignment with company guidelines and deadlines • Represent Allstate Dealer Services in client meetings, strengthening relationships and promoting products and solutions.
Job Requirements
- 7+ years of relevant experience (preferred), ideally within automotive F&I, account management, partnerships, or a related field
- Proven ability to operate independently and manage multiple priorities in a fast-moving environment
- Strong problem-solving skills and comfort navigating ambiguity
- Technological proficiency and a mindset for continuous improvement
- Excellent communication, relationship-building, and stakeholder management skills
- A passion for building, leading through influence, and driving results.

Make a Difference The Patient Account Representative is responsible for managing all aspects of accounts receivables to ensure maximum/timely reimbursement for services performed for hospital billing and claims. The patient account role will be responsible for keeping current on all payer specific regulations and procedures and will provide written summaries of findings and recommendations. This position is customer focused with emphasis on accounts receivable management. The Patient Account Representative is required to follow established guidelines, take action to recover delinquent accounts with the payers. Place calls to the payers to collect and assist in maintaining Network A/R days. Follow up maybe performed by way of payer websites when appropriate. This position will allow the flexibility to work from home upon completion of the initial training period. Your exceptional skills and qualifications • Two years or more years’ of experience in revenue cycle healthcare within a medium to larger healthcare system • Must be knowledgeable regarding payer billing guidelines • High School Diploma or GED required • Adheres to all network and departmental procedures and policies • Complies with applicable state/federal laws and the program requirements of accreditation agencies and federal, state and government health plans • Documents all actions taken on accounts in the system account notes to ensure all prior actions are noted and understandable by others • Ensures confidentiality of patient records • Follows appropriate steps to resolve denials within specified timeframe • Follows appropriate steps to resolve insurance correspondence scanned into mail queues • Follows billing and collection procedures as outlined in policies and provides payers with the appropriate and necessary information to adjudicate claim • Maintains A/R to meet Network set goals • Meets productivity standards designated by the department • Meets QA standards designated by the department • Monitors the billing and follow up holds at all sources, ensures timely resolution and is responsible for keeping assigned tasks current • Participates in monthly conference calls with specific payers
